Open-mindedness is necessary
Today, while more awareness on autism exists, more open-mindedness is needed for both children and adults with autism. Brandi Johnson said that her therapist gives her cards to hand out to strangers saying ‘my son has autism and he’s working through it’. “Just because he looks normal, doesn’t mean he’s a bad kid and I’m a bad mother,” she said. Jennifer Foster said that her son, Christian, recently completed 3 years of engineering course work and earned a certificate for Hour of Code. “He’s not a cripple. He can learn and be successful and go to college … He’ll just get there a little slower,” she said.
